Catheters for imaging, sensing electrical potentials, and ablating tissue

1. An acoustic imaging system for use within a body of a living being, comprising:

  • an elongated, flexible catheter constructed to be inserted into said body of said living being,an ultrasound device incorporated into said elongated, flexible catheter, said ultrasound device being arranged to direct ultrasonic signals toward an internal structure within said body of said living being for the purpose of creating an ultrasonic image of said internal structure,an electrode mounted on a distal portion of said elongated, flexible catheter, said electrode being arranged for electrical contact with said internal structure imaged by said ultrasound device,a balloon mounted on said distal portion of said elongated, flexible catheter, said balloon being constructed to cause ablation of at least a portion of said internal structure imaged by said ultrasound device, said balloon comprising a material that vibrates in response to electrical excitation, said ablation being at least assisted by vibration of said material, anda plurality of electrical conductors extending from a proximal portion of said elongated, flexible catheter to said distal portion, at least two of said plurality of electrical conductors being connected to said ultrasound device, at least one of said plurality of electrical conductors being connected to said electrode, and at least two of said plurality of electrical conductors being connected to said material of said balloon to cause vibration thereof.
